Is Spider-Noir About Spider-Man?
Spider-Noir follows an older version of Spider-Man, diverging significantly from the teenage Peter Parker. Producer Chris Miller described the character as “very different from the Peter Parker from the movies.” He is older, jaded, and unafraid to confront challenges head-on.
Co-producer Phil Lord noted that this character has already faced disillusionment, unlike the youthful Peter Parker. The narrative explores themes of maturity and the consequences of past actions.
Showrunner Oren Uziel emphasized the contrast between the youthful Peter Parker and Ben Reilly. The latter has experienced a full character arc and grapples with his past, providing a fresh perspective on the Spider-Man lore.

Who Is in the Spider-Noir Cast?
The cast of Spider-Noir features Nicolas Cage as Ben Reilly, a.k.a The Spider, the lead private investigator. He is joined by a talented ensemble including Lamorne Morris as Robbie Robertson, Li Jun Li as Cat Hardy, Karen Rodriguez as Janet, Jack Huston as Flint Marko, and Brendan Gleeson as Silvermane.

When Does Spider-Noir Come Out? See Release Date
Spider-Noir will be released on May 25, 2026. This date marks a significant moment for fans eagerly awaiting the series.
How to Watch the 2026 Spider-Noir Series
The series is distributed by Amazon MGM Studios and will be available for streaming on both MGM+ and Prime Video. This accessibility ensures that a wide audience can enjoy the unique storytelling experience.
